@@itookallthejamsbananamilk296 Have you:
1. Added C:\MinGW\bin (or whatever your path is) to the system environment variables path?
2. Closed all terminals in VScode
3. Closed vscode
4. Restarted your computer
Also is gcc recognised in cmd/ powershell?
